The Underdogs' Triumph: Scotland's Historic Win at the ICC Women's T20 World Cup 2026

In a thrilling encounter, the Scotland Women's cricket team secured their first-ever victory in a T20 World Cup, defeating Ireland Women by a substantial margin of 41 runs. This match, part of the group stage, was a showcase of Scotland's determination and skill, leaving their opponents in the dust.

What makes this victory particularly fascinating is the context. Scotland, often considered underdogs in the international cricket scene, rose to the occasion and proved their mettle. The final score of 161/5 (Ava Canning 9(9)) tells only part of the story.

A Clinical Performance

The Scottish bowlers were clinical in their approach. Kathryn Bryce, with her precise line and length, was instrumental in restricting Ireland's chase. Her dismissal of Aimee Maguire, caught by Gabriella Fontenla, was a pivotal moment, sealing the win and triggering an eruption of joy among the Scottish players.

One thing that immediately stands out is the timing of the wickets. Ireland's batting lineup crumbled under pressure, with soft dismissals and run-outs. The 19th over, in particular, saw a flurry of wickets, including a caught-and-bowled by Katherine Fraser and a run-out by Arlene Kelly. These late-game collapses highlight the mental fortitude and tactical awareness of the Scottish team.

A Turning Point

The 18th over, bowled by Rachel Slater, was a turning point. Despite starting with a full toss, Slater managed to concede only three runs, including a single off the last ball. This over effectively choked Ireland's run chase, setting the stage for the dramatic conclusion in the 19th.
